A one year fellowship in Jaipur after MBBS focuses on gaining practical knowledge in a specialization of choice through case based learning, clinical exposure and mentorship from experienced doctors, minus the multi-year commitment of an MD or MS.
Fellowship programs are now available in a wide variety of specialisations including Cardiology, Diabetology, Critical Care, Dermatology, Emergency Medicine etc. Most programmes are twelve months long and combine theoretical learning with supervised clinical training to help doctors develop practical skills that can be confidently applied in everyday clinical practice.
One example is the Fellowship in Clinical Cardiology, a one-year program that covers ECG interpretation, basics of echocardiography, management of cardiac emergencies and preventive cardiology.
There are many institutes that also offer online post-MBBS fellowship courses in Jaipur for doctors who are running a practice or a job, with recorded lectures and live webinars and periodic on-campus clinical sessions.

UK CPD (Continuing Professional Development) accredited courses have recognition outside of India, i.e. the content, teaching and assessment is at an internationally referenced standard.
For doctors considering opportunities abroad, or for anyone who wants a credential with a domestic and international reputation, a UK CPD-accredited fellowship in Jaipur after MBBS is especially valuable. When comparing providers, ask outright who the certifying body is, and how the certificate is regarded by employers in your target region.
